Job Details

Job Category: Admin & Clerical

Job location: Castle Street, Merthyr Tydfil, Merthyr Tydfil County Borough, CF47 8AN, Merthyr Tydfil County Borough Council

Hours per week: 18.50

Start date: Immediate start

Salary: £13.26 per hour

Job Purpose

To staff the Lifeline and Emergency Planning Control Room on a rota basis.

Must have the ability to work alone and operate within a flexible shift pattern (this will include Nights/Weekends/Bank Holidays).

To receive calls via all communication networks, e.g. landlines, PNC, fax and to ensure that each call is adequately and properly dealt with.

Ability to speak Welsh is desirable

Technical skills / Experience

  • Must be able to demonstrate relevant experience of using telephone systems to engage with customers.
  • Some knowledge of the Housing Repairs System is desirable, but not essential.
  • Using the Community Alarm Service.

Experience / Qualifications

  • Knowledge and understanding of the Data Protection Act.
  • Experience of working with I.T. systems.
